When you arrive at Cilmeri train station, you'll find it charmingly rustic with limited facilities. There is no ticket office or ticket machines, so it's best to purchase tickets online before your visit—just remember to bring evidence of your purchase for on-board ticket checks. However, an induction loop is available for the hearing impaired, adding an essential layer of accessibility.
Accessibility is partially catered for, with step-free access available to the platform, though be mindful of the narrow road without pavements when accessing the station. If assistance is required, Passenger Assist services can be arranged up to two hours before travel by contacting their helpline.
Transportation links at Cilmeri are modest, but functional. The rail replacement bus stop is conveniently located near The Prince Llewelyn Pub, at the end of the access lane. While bicycle hire is promoted, note that there are currently no facilities at the station for bicycle storage or hire. Plan accordingly if cycling is part of your travel itinerary.

While it's important to note that Barnes Bridge does not have a ticket office, it compensates with convenient ticket machines, perfect for collecting tickets bought online. Accessibility is a priority, with all South Western Railway ticket machines accommodating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. However, the station's step-free category C status means steps are present, although a ramp is available on Platform 1.
For those seeking assistance, help points are installed to guide you. Unfortunately, there’s no staff assistance on-site, but the staff onboard South Western Railway trains are ready to help. Luggage facilities are minimal, with no storage or special waiting rooms. Yet, there is a seating area for those waiting for their next train. Surprisingly, you won't find refreshments or shops at the station, making a café visit in the nearby Barnes area a delightful alternative.
When your journey demands onward transportation, Barnes Bridge Station offers several options. You might find yourself needing a Rail Replacement Service, with stops situated at The Terrace (A3003) Bus Stops BK and BJ.
